Latest Patents
One of Byrisetty's latest patents is focused on management information to object mapping and correlator. This invention provides a method and system for managing network devices by mapping between SNMP MIB module schema and Common Information Model (CIM) schema. The mapping process enumerates MIB objects and translates them into CIM Managed Object Format (MOF) classes using defined mapping tables. Additionally, a correlation mechanism is included to efficiently determine in real time which MIBs and corresponding CIM classes a network device supports.
Another notable patent involves client-server conference and user seeking through a server that maintains a list of active conference servers. This system includes at least one server of a first type that maintains conferences and a second type that stores a server list. The client queries the second server to obtain the list and can then query each server to learn about the conferences maintained.
